Vanilla Air Freshener Scents Beyond Basic Vanilla

Vanilla, while a beloved scent, can be surprisingly versatile. Many air fresheners combine vanilla with other fragrances to create unique and complex olfactory experiences. Exploring these blends is crucial for finding a vanilla air freshener that truly resonates with your personal preferences. Consider vanilla paired with warmer notes like cinnamon or amber for a cozy, inviting atmosphere, perfect for fall or winter. For a brighter, more uplifting scent, look for vanilla combined with citrus notes like orange or lemon. Floral accents like lavender or jasmine can add a touch of elegance and sophistication to a vanilla base. Understanding these scent combinations allows you to move beyond a simple “vanilla” fragrance and discover a more nuanced and appealing aroma.

The layering of scents with vanilla significantly impacts the overall perceived quality of the air freshener. A poorly executed blend can result in a cloying or artificial smell, diminishing the desired effect. Well-crafted fragrances, on the other hand, feature a balanced composition where the vanilla complements and enhances the other notes. This involves careful selection of fragrance oils and a precise mixing ratio to ensure that no single scent overpowers the others. The longevity and projection of the scent also depend on the formulation; some blends may fade quickly, while others linger for hours, creating a more consistent and enjoyable ambiance.

Moreover, the type of vanilla used in the fragrance can also influence the final scent profile. Vanilla extracts from different origins, such as Madagascar, Tahitian, or Mexican vanilla, each possess distinct characteristics. Madagascar vanilla is known for its creamy sweetness, while Tahitian vanilla has a more floral and fruity aroma. Understanding these nuances can help you choose an air freshener that aligns with your specific taste preferences. Air fresheners may not always specify the vanilla origin but focusing on the notes associated with particular Vanilla varieties will assist in narrowing down your ideal Vanilla scent.

Finally, consider the impact of the carrier solution or delivery method on the overall scent experience. The type of diffuser, whether it’s an oil-based spray, a gel-based container, or a plug-in warmer, can affect how the scent is dispersed and perceived. For instance, oil-based sprays tend to release a more concentrated burst of fragrance, while gel-based air fresheners provide a more gradual and consistent release. The material of the diffuser itself can also influence the scent, as some materials may absorb or alter the fragrance over time. Matching the right scent blend with the appropriate delivery method is key to achieving the desired ambiance in your space.

Evaluating Scent Throw, Longevity, and Intensity

Scent throw, longevity, and intensity are critical factors to consider when selecting a vanilla air freshener. Scent throw refers to the distance a fragrance travels from its source, dictating how effectively it fills a room. Longevity indicates how long the scent remains noticeable after application. Intensity describes the strength or concentration of the fragrance. A balance of these three aspects is essential for creating a pleasant and long-lasting aroma without being overwhelming. An air freshener with a strong scent throw and long longevity, but excessive intensity, might be overpowering in a small space.

The ideal scent throw, longevity, and intensity depend heavily on the size of the area you intend to freshen. A small bathroom, for instance, requires a less intense air freshener with a shorter scent throw to avoid becoming overpowering. Larger living rooms or offices, on the other hand, may benefit from a stronger scent throw and longer longevity to effectively fill the space. Consider the specific dimensions and ventilation of your space when making your selection.

Understanding the ingredients used in the air freshener can also provide insights into its scent throw, longevity, and intensity. Natural essential oils, while often preferred for their authentic scent, may have a shorter longevity and weaker scent throw compared to synthetic fragrance oils. However, high-quality synthetic fragrances can offer a more controlled and consistent scent profile with extended longevity. Check the product label for a detailed list of ingredients to make an informed decision based on your priorities.

The type of air freshener also impacts these three aspects. Aerosol sprays generally offer an immediate burst of intense fragrance with a wide scent throw but shorter longevity. Reed diffusers provide a more gradual and consistent release with moderate scent throw and longer longevity. Plug-in air fresheners offer a customizable intensity level and a sustained release of fragrance. Choose the type of air freshener that aligns with your desired scent experience and the needs of your space. Experimentation with various types and brands will assist in finding one that meets your preferences.

Comparing Different Types of Vanilla Air Fresheners

Vanilla air fresheners come in various forms, each with its unique advantages and disadvantages. The most common types include aerosol sprays, gel air fresheners, reed diffusers, plug-in air fresheners, and car air fresheners. Aerosol sprays offer a quick and immediate burst of fragrance, making them ideal for instantly freshening a room. However, their scent typically dissipates quickly, requiring frequent reapplication. Gel air fresheners provide a more gradual and consistent release of fragrance, making them suitable for long-term use. However, their scent throw may be limited compared to sprays.

Reed diffusers utilize reeds to wick fragrance oil from a container, slowly releasing the scent into the air. They offer a subtle and continuous aroma, making them a good choice for maintaining a consistent ambiance. The intensity of the scent can be adjusted by adding or removing reeds. Plug-in air fresheners offer a convenient and adjustable way to maintain a consistent fragrance level. They typically feature a warmer that heats fragrance oil, releasing it into the air. Many plug-in air fresheners have adjustable settings to control the intensity of the scent.

Car air fresheners are specifically designed for use in vehicles, often utilizing clips or vents to distribute the fragrance. They come in various forms, including sprays, vent clips, and hanging diffusers. The choice of car air freshener depends on personal preference and the desired level of fragrance intensity. Consider the size and ventilation of your vehicle when selecting a car air freshener.

Each type of vanilla air freshener also has its own environmental impact. Aerosol sprays often contain propellants that can contribute to air pollution. Gel air fresheners may contain synthetic fragrances and chemicals. Reed diffusers typically use natural essential oils and plant-based reeds, making them a more environmentally friendly option. Plug-in air fresheners consume electricity, which can contribute to carbon emissions. Consider the environmental impact of each type of air freshener when making your decision.

Understanding Potential Allergens and Safety Considerations

Many air fresheners, including vanilla-scented ones, contain chemicals and synthetic fragrances that can trigger allergic reactions or sensitivities in some individuals. Common allergens found in air fresheners include phthalates, formaldehyde, and volatile organic compounds (VOCs). These substances can cause symptoms such as headaches, respiratory irritation, skin rashes, and eye irritation. It’s crucial to be aware of these potential risks and take precautions to minimize exposure.

Individuals with asthma, allergies, or chemical sensitivities should be particularly cautious when using air fresheners. Consider opting for air fresheners labeled as “fragrance-free” or “hypoallergenic.” These products typically contain fewer chemicals and synthetic fragrances, reducing the risk of adverse reactions. Always read the product label carefully to identify potential allergens.

Proper ventilation is essential when using any type of air freshener. Ensure that the room is well-ventilated to prevent the buildup of chemicals and fragrances in the air. Avoid using air fresheners in enclosed spaces or areas with poor ventilation. Open windows and doors to allow fresh air to circulate.

If you experience any adverse reactions after using an air freshener, discontinue use immediately and consult a healthcare professional. Consider alternative methods of freshening the air, such as using natural essential oils, baking soda, or vinegar. These natural alternatives can help eliminate odors without exposing you to potentially harmful chemicals. Always prioritize your health and safety when selecting and using air fresheners.

Can vanilla air fresheners help eliminate odors, or do they just mask them?

The effectiveness of vanilla air fresheners in eliminating odors depends on their formulation and the severity of the underlying odor. While some air fresheners simply mask unpleasant smells with a stronger fragrance, others contain ingredients that actively neutralize odor molecules. Air fresheners with odor-eliminating technology often incorporate substances like zinc ricinoleate or activated charcoal, which bind to and neutralize odor-causing compounds, rather than just covering them up.

However, it’s important to note that even the best odor-eliminating air fresheners may not completely eliminate strong or persistent odors. In such cases, addressing the source of the odor is crucial for a long-term solution. For example, cleaning up spills, properly disposing of garbage, or improving ventilation can significantly reduce the presence of unpleasant smells. Using a vanilla air freshener in conjunction with these measures can help create a cleaner and more pleasant-smelling environment.

Are there any potential health concerns associated with using vanilla air fresheners?

While vanilla scent is generally perceived as pleasant and comforting, some vanilla air fresheners can pose potential health concerns, primarily due to the presence of volatile organic compounds (VOCs) and synthetic fragrances. Studies have linked exposure to certain VOCs found in some air fresheners to respiratory irritation, headaches, and even more serious health problems with prolonged exposure, especially in sensitive individuals like those with asthma or allergies. Phthalates, often used to extend the longevity of fragrances, have also raised concerns due to their potential endocrine-disrupting effects.

To mitigate these risks, opt for air fresheners that are labeled as “VOC-free,” “phthalate-free,” or “made with natural ingredients.” These products typically rely on essential oils or plant-based fragrances, which are generally considered safer alternatives. It’s also advisable to use air fresheners sparingly and ensure adequate ventilation to minimize exposure to potentially harmful chemicals. If you experience any adverse health effects, such as respiratory irritation, headaches, or skin rashes, discontinue use and consult a healthcare professional.
